11: Capacity control malfunction
↑ See the causes for
"Inaccurate reading of
capacity control indicator
on the control panel".
"Micro-switches and
micro-switch cam" of the
indicator do not sense
"100%" position and/or
"0%" position.
Loosening of micro-switch or
micro-switch cam screw due to
vibration.
Adjust the position of the cam and
switch, and tighten them.
Use thread locking agent when
necessary.
When compressor's vibration is
unusually high, see Item No. 12
"Compressor generates abnormal
vibration and/or sound".
Failure of capacity control
solenoid valve or related
relays
Mostly caused by coil burnout.
If deteriorated over time, replace.
If the symptom is caused by wet with
water, etc., remove the cause(s) and
then replace defective part(s).
For details, refer to the instruction
manual of solenoid valve.
Internal leakage of
capacity control solenoid
valve
Oil compression due to
temperature rise inside
unloader cylinder
If the symptom is caused by long
duration of low-load operation, review
and improve the operating method.
Arrange inline check valve and oil
bypass route on the capacity control
oil supply line.
Defective capacity control
oil supply line
Improper adjustment of oil flow
control valve
Leak/clogging in solenoid valve
gland or oil supply piping
Remove cause, and check oil for
contamination/replace oil.
